Prepare the pasta dough
INGREDIENTS:
- 250g soft-wheat “00” flour
- 250g durum wheat flour (semolina)
- 5 whole eggs and water up to a total of 250g
Pour the flour into a bowl, then the eggs and water in the middle.
Mix the eggs and water with a fork. Do not add salt!
Knead the dough with your hands until it is completely smooth and consistent. Remove the dough from the bowl and place it on a table, lightly dusted with flour.

How to prepare pasta sheets with the pasta machine
Set the adjustment knob of the pasta machine to 0 and feed a ball of dough through the rollers, turning the crank clockwise.
Lightly dust both sides of the pasta sheet with flour and fold it in half. Feed the pasta sheet through the smooth rollers again, for 5-6 times until the pasta sheet is long and regular in shape.
Set the adjustment knob to 1 and pass the pasta sheet through just once; then, set the adjustment knob to 2 and pass the pasta sheet through once more; then, set the adjustment knob to 3, and so on until you reach the desired thickness.

Cutting the pasta sheet with Pastawheel
Choosing the wheel
Replace the cutting wheel by completely unscrewing the locking screw. Separate the plastic wheel from the steel holder by pressing slightly with your fingers. Attach the new wheel and tighten the screw.
Cutting the pasta sheets
Grasp Pastawheel firmly in one hand and cut the pasta sheet into the required shape. If the cut is not clean, the pasta sheet may be too thick, therefore, we recommend rolling the wheel several times.
Tips
- Before cutting a pasta sheet, dust the surfaces evenly with flour to facilitate the cut;
- the ideal thickness of the pasta is between 6 and 7 on the adjustment knob of Marcato pasta machines;
- choose the most practical, least tiring position for your hand to use the wheel;
- Pastawheel is designed not to harm people, however, we always recommend using it under the supervision of an adult, where necessary.
Care and maintenance
Never wash the product in the dishwasher!
Pastawheel can be easily cleaned with a cloth or brush and its parts can be separated for better cleaning.
The plastic cutting wheel can be washed with water and soap and thoroughly dried before the next use.
